This is a rare example of a classic amber fossil. It is a True Mosquito trapped in Dominican Amber. A True Mosquito with DNA blood in its belly was the the premise of the ''Jurassic Park'' book and movie series. Many gnats and flies LOOK like mosquitoes, but true mosquitoes are rare in amber. This specimen has great detail, as many of its features are easily seen. The large, compound eyes and the blood-sucking proboscis are beautifully showcased.
